32/*
33 * athdebug [-i interface] flags
34 * (default interface is ath0).
35 */
36#include <sys/types.h>
37#include <sys/file.h>
38#include <sys/ioctl.h>
39#include <sys/socket.h>
40
41#include <stdio.h>
42#include <ctype.h>
43#include <getopt.h>
44#include <stdlib.h>
45
46#define	N(a)	(sizeof(a)/sizeof(a[0]))
47
48const char *progname;
49
50enum {
51	ATH_DEBUG_XMIT		= 0x00000001,	/* basic xmit operation */
52	ATH_DEBUG_XMIT_DESC	= 0x00000002,	/* xmit descriptors */
53	ATH_DEBUG_RECV		= 0x00000004,	/* basic recv operation */
54	ATH_DEBUG_RECV_DESC	= 0x00000008,	/* recv descriptors */
55	ATH_DEBUG_RATE		= 0x00000010,	/* rate control */
56	ATH_DEBUG_RESET		= 0x00000020,	/* reset processing */
57	ATH_DEBUG_MODE		= 0x00000040,	/* mode init/setup */
58	ATH_DEBUG_BEACON 	= 0x00000080,	/* beacon handling */
59	ATH_DEBUG_WATCHDOG 	= 0x00000100,	/* watchdog timeout */
60	ATH_DEBUG_INTR		= 0x00001000,	/* ISR */
61	ATH_DEBUG_TX_PROC	= 0x00002000,	/* tx ISR proc */
62	ATH_DEBUG_RX_PROC	= 0x00004000,	/* rx ISR proc */
63	ATH_DEBUG_BEACON_PROC	= 0x00008000,	/* beacon ISR proc */
64	ATH_DEBUG_CALIBRATE	= 0x00010000,	/* periodic calibration */
65	ATH_DEBUG_KEYCACHE	= 0x00020000,	/* key cache management */
66	ATH_DEBUG_STATE		= 0x00040000,	/* 802.11 state transitions */
67	ATH_DEBUG_NODE		= 0x00080000,	/* node management */
68	ATH_DEBUG_LED		= 0x00100000,	/* led management */
69	ATH_DEBUG_FF		= 0x00200000,	/* fast frames */
70	ATH_DEBUG_DFS		= 0x00400000,	/* DFS processing */
71	ATH_DEBUG_TDMA		= 0x00800000,	/* TDMA processing */
72	ATH_DEBUG_TDMA_TIMER	= 0x01000000,	/* TDMA timer processing */
73	ATH_DEBUG_REGDOMAIN	= 0x02000000,	/* regulatory processing */
74	ATH_DEBUG_FATAL		= 0x80000000,	/* fatal errors */
75	ATH_DEBUG_ANY		= 0xffffffff
76};
77
78static struct {
79	const char	*name;
80	u_int		bit;
81} flags[] = {
82	{ "xmit",	ATH_DEBUG_XMIT },
83	{ "xmit_desc",	ATH_DEBUG_XMIT_DESC },
84	{ "recv",	ATH_DEBUG_RECV },
85	{ "recv_desc",	ATH_DEBUG_RECV_DESC },
86	{ "rate",	ATH_DEBUG_RATE },
87	{ "reset",	ATH_DEBUG_RESET },
88	{ "mode",	ATH_DEBUG_MODE },
89	{ "beacon",	ATH_DEBUG_BEACON },
90	{ "watchdog",	ATH_DEBUG_WATCHDOG },
91	{ "intr",	ATH_DEBUG_INTR },
92	{ "xmit_proc",	ATH_DEBUG_TX_PROC },
93	{ "recv_proc",	ATH_DEBUG_RX_PROC },
94	{ "beacon_proc",ATH_DEBUG_BEACON_PROC },
95	{ "calibrate",	ATH_DEBUG_CALIBRATE },
96	{ "keycache",	ATH_DEBUG_KEYCACHE },
97	{ "state",	ATH_DEBUG_STATE },
98	{ "node",	ATH_DEBUG_NODE },
99	{ "led",	ATH_DEBUG_LED },
100	{ "ff",		ATH_DEBUG_FF },
101	{ "dfs",	ATH_DEBUG_DFS },
102	{ "tdma",	ATH_DEBUG_TDMA },
103	{ "tdma_timer",	ATH_DEBUG_TDMA_TIMER },
104	{ "regdomain",	ATH_DEBUG_REGDOMAIN },
105	{ "fatal",	ATH_DEBUG_FATAL },
106};

142int
143main(int argc, char *argv[])
144{
145	const char *ifname;
146	const char *cp, *tp;
147	const char *sep;
148	int c, op, i;
149	u_int32_t debug, ndebug;
150	size_t debuglen;
151	char oid[256];
152
153	ifname = getenv("ATH");
154	if (ifname == NULL)
155		ifname = "ath0";
156	progname = argv[0];
157	if (argc > 1) {
158		if (strcmp(argv[1], "-i") == 0) {
159			if (argc < 2)
160				errx(1, "missing interface name for -i option");
161			ifname = argv[2];
162			if (strncmp(ifname, "ath", 3) != 0)
163				errx(2, "huh, this is for ath devices?");
164			argc -= 2, argv += 2;
165		} else if (strcmp(argv[1], "-?") == 0)
166			usage();
167	}
168
169#ifdef __linux__
170	snprintf(oid, sizeof(oid), "dev.%s.debug", ifname);
171#else
172	snprintf(oid, sizeof(oid), "dev.ath.%s.debug", ifname+3);
173#endif
174	debuglen = sizeof(debug);
175	if (sysctlbyname(oid, &debug, &debuglen, NULL, 0) < 0)
176		err(1, "sysctl-get(%s)", oid);
177	ndebug = debug;
178	for (; argc > 1; argc--, argv++) {
179		cp = argv[1];
180		do {
181			u_int bit;
182
183			if (*cp == '-') {
184				cp++;
185				op = -1;
186			} else if (*cp == '+') {
187				cp++;
188				op = 1;
189			} else
190				op = 0;
191			for (tp = cp; *tp != '\0' && *tp != '+' && *tp != '-';)
192				tp++;
193			bit = getflag(cp, tp-cp);
194			if (op < 0)
195				ndebug &= ~bit;
196			else if (op > 0)
197				ndebug |= bit;
198			else {
199				if (bit == 0) {
200					if (isdigit(*cp))
201						bit = strtoul(cp, NULL, 0);
202					else
203						errx(1, "unknown flag %.*s",
204							tp-cp, cp);
205				}
206				ndebug = bit;
207			}
208		} while (*(cp = tp) != '\0');
209	}
210	if (debug != ndebug) {
211		printf("%s: 0x%x => ", oid, debug);
212		if (sysctlbyname(oid, NULL, NULL, &ndebug, sizeof(ndebug)) < 0)
213			err(1, "sysctl-set(%s)", oid);
214		printf("0x%x", ndebug);
215		debug = ndebug;
216	} else
217		printf("%s: 0x%x", oid, debug);
218	sep = "<";
219	for (i = 0; i < N(flags); i++)
220		if (debug & flags[i].bit) {
221			printf("%s%s", sep, flags[i].name);
222			sep = ",";
223		}
224	printf("%s\n", *sep != '<' ? ">" : "");
225	return 0;
226}
